Lacerda Sales addressed the issue of the incidents that involved the PSP and GNR forces during the vaccination escort from Évora to the Algarve, highlighting that “the government has already opened an investigation in relation to this matter, which concerns the Ministry of the Interior” .

The Undersecretary of State and Health spoke with journalists at the exit of the Évora hospital where this Tuesday, December 29, he followed the vaccination process of health professionals, praising the local health authorities saying that “they have been doing a successful job. extraordinary of great merit ”.

Similar to what was said yesterday, December 28 by the Minister of Health, Marta Temido, the also Undersecretary of State and Health confirmed that the scheduled vaccination for homes and long-term care units is expected to occur in the first week. January, confirming that they will be able to receive the vaccine against covid-19 “residents and respected professionals”.

On the new variant of Covid-19, detected in Madeira and later confirmed that one of the infections comes from the continental territory, Lacerda Sales did not want to give more information and referred the doubts to the press conference that will give at the end of the morning. The Undersecretary of State and Health also recalls that the day is “very important for the country”, since “vaccination in primary care began.”
